Pitt athletics is in a tailspin, especially the basketball programs. Pitt men's team may miss the ACC tournament, which only takes 15/18 schools. Pitt women's team is in the midst of another terrible season and their coach is being sued by multiple current and former players. How do you feel about college athletics right now? The Seahawks traded DK Metcalf to the Steelers and Geno Smith to the Raiders after a 10-7 season along with firing their offensive coordinator after last season, which led to some thinking they were rebuilding. They were just retooling. They made shrewd moves and nailed the draft in the last 4 seasons in pursuit to a dominant Seahawks victory in Super Bowl LX. Being bold paid off – that doesn't always work, but for Seattle it did. NFL Draft analyst Ryan Wilson from CBS Sports joined the show. The guys wanted to get the lawyer viewpoint on the legal battle between DK Metcalf and the fan from the Lions game in December. How much money is at-risk for Metcalf in this suit? Rob and Nick told the guys that in Michigan, you can set the monetary amount when filing a lawsuit, but you can't do that in Pennsylvania. Did the fan target Metcalf, and more importantly, can that be proven? The discussion turned to future losses and what Metcalf can lose in this. Why did the fan include Ford Field in the lawsuit? Rob and Nick went through the next steps in the process. There could be 6-8 months before witnesses even get questioned.
